2013-01-11 58 views
0

好了,所以在我的控制器的索引部分我設置控制器和視圖相關聯並self.method仍然混淆我

@patients = Patient.all 

然後在patients_helper.rb

def race_abrev 
return self.caucasian 
end 

其中白種人是整數數據類型在患者表列

然後在視圖index.html.erb

<% @patients.each do |p| %> 
    <td><%= p.gender %></td> 
    <td><%= p.ethnicity %></td> 
    <td><%= p.race_abrev %></td> 
<% end %> 

我得到一個

undefined method `race_abrev' for #<Patient:0xb4d95cd8> 

我已經籤表,我期待patient.caucasian返回整數1,我是什麼missing..any洞察到一個根本性的誤解我似乎有?

回答